Operating Activities
Operating activities involve the primary day-to-day functions of a business related to producing and selling its goods and/or services, reflected in the cash flow statement.
Investing Activities
Transactions involving the purchase or sale of long-term assets and other investments not considered cash equivalents.
Financing Activities
involve transactions related to raising capital and repaying investors, including issuing equity, obtaining loans, and paying dividends.
Direct Method
A cash flow statement preparation approach showing actual cash inflows and outflows from operating activities without adjustments for non-cash transactions.
